redis.clients 2.1.0
时间: 2023-09-27 16:02:05 浏览: 44
redis.clients 2.1.0是Redis的Java客户端库的版本。Redis是一种开源的内存数据存储系统,常用作数据库、缓存和消息代理。它以键值对的方式存储数据,并支持多种数据结构,如字符串、哈希表、列表、集合和有序集合。
redis.clients 2.1.0是该Java客户端库的一个特定版本。Java客户端库允许开发者通过编写Java代码与Redis进行交互。redis.clients 2.1.0是该客户端库的一个更新版本,可能包含一些新功能、Bug修复和性能改进。
使用redis.clients 2.1.0可以方便地在Java应用程序中使用Redis。它提供了各种方法和工具来连接、发送命令和接收结果。开发者可以使用该库执行各种操作,如插入、更新、查询和删除数据,以及读取和修改Redis的配置。
redis.clients 2.1.0可能通过与Redis服务器之间的网络通信来实现与Redis的交互。它可以与单个Redis实例进行通信,也可以与Redis集群进行通信。该库还支持连接池和主从复制等功能,可以提高应用程序的性能和可靠性。
总结而言,redis.clients 2.1.0是Redis的Java客户端库的一个版本,它使Java开发者能够方便地与Redis进行交互。这个库提供了各种功能和工具,可以实现数据的读写、配置的修改以及与Redis服务器的通信。
相关问题
redis.clients.jedis.exceptions.JedisClusterException
根据提供的引用内容,redis.clients.jedis.exceptions.JedisClusterException是一个Redis Jedis客户端库中的异常类。它表示在使用JedisCluster连接Redis集群时发生的异常。
以下是一个关于如何处理redis.clients.jedis.exceptions.JedisClusterException的示例代码:
```java
import redis.clients.jedis.JedisCluster;
import redis.clients.jedis.exceptions.JedisClusterException;
public class RedisClusterExample {
public static void main(String[] args) {
try {
// 创建JedisCluster对象并连接Redis集群
JedisCluster jedisCluster = new JedisCluster(/* Redis集群的节点信息 */);
// 执行Redis操作
jedisCluster.set("key", "value");
String value = jedisCluster.get("key");
System.out.println("Value: " + value);
// 关闭JedisCluster连接
jedisCluster.close();
} catch (JedisClusterException e) {
// 处理JedisClusterException异常
System.out.println("JedisClusterException occurred: " + e.getMessage());
}
}
}
```
在上述示例中,我们使用JedisCluster类连接Redis集群,并执行一些基本的Redis操作。如果在执行操作时发生JedisClusterException异常,我们通过捕获该异常并打印异常消息来处理它。
redis.clients.jedis.exception
Redis连接异常是由redis.clients.jedis库抛出的异常。这个异常通常是在与Redis服务器建立连接或执行操作时出现问题时引发的。
常见的Redis连接异常包括:
1. JedisConnectionException:表示无法与Redis服务器建立连接。可能是由于网络问题、服务器故障或配置错误导致的。
2. JedisDataException:表示Redis服务器返回了不可识别的数据或执行了不支持的操作。
3. JedisException:表示其他与Jedis库相关的异常。
处理Redis连接异常的方法包括:
1. 检查网络连接:确保与Redis服务器之间的网络连接正常,可以通过ping命令或telnet命令来测试连接。
2. 检查Redis服务器状态:确保Redis服务器正在运行,并且没有发生故障或错误。
3. 检查配置:确保使用正确的主机名、端口号和密码来连接Redis服务器。
4. 错误处理:在代码中使用try-catch语句来捕获并处理Redis连接异常,以防止程序崩溃或出现不可预料的行为。
总之,当遇到redis.clients.jedis.exception异常时,应该检查网络连接、Redis服务器状态和配置,以及正确处理异常情况,以确保与Redis服务器的正常通信。